Essays combining biblical study, theological reflection, and historical and contemporary analysis in developing an eucharistic understanding of the identity of the Church which point beyond old debates to a rediscovery of the central diaconal dimension of the Eucharist. Such an understanding can advance ecumenical dialogue while enhancing the churches' ability to address together today's urgent challenges. The author is professor of New Testament at the University of Thessaloniki. Joint publication with the World Council of Churches.
